Week One: Tackle The Clutter

START SMALL: This is not the time to reorganize your garage or overhaul the entire house. Start small by tackling one area that has gotten out of hand – a kitchen drawer, your night stand or even your planner stickers. You’ll be amazed at how much better you’ll feel!

HOT SPOTS: These are high traffic areas that get a lot of daily use, like the kitchen counter, your mud room, your purse, or the fridge/freezer. If you have a hard time finding a spot for things in these areas or if it’s annoying to put things away here, it’s time to declutter and reorganize! Most of these projects take 30 minutes or less.

GIFT AREA: Designate one place in your home where you will store all the Christmas gifts until they are wrapped. When you bring things home from the store or when they arrive from Amazon, immediately move them to this spot. It could be a corner of your bedroom or the floor of a closet. Once I decorate for Christmas, I use the empty decor bins to hold all my gifts before and after they’re wrapped!
